Output 4ed6660fecae0574acecb5619783a0cfd179e9886b6d3e3e17c842509778c9ae:3

value
21064440
script pubkey
OP_0 OP_PUSHBYTES_20 51947b026ff8a1a3a1da8608481e5e28039e1c41
address
ltc1q2x28kqn0lzs68gw6scyys8j79qpeu8zpspas4y
transaction
4ed6660fecae0574acecb5619783a0cfd179e9886b6d3e3e17c842509778c9ae
spent
true